GROVE CITY, Pa.-- Westminster College's WCN will go into friendly enemy territory on Saturday afternoon as WCN televises the Titan/Wolverine football game live.
WCN Chief Engineer spent Thursday morning in Grove city checking the network's television feed from Grove City College's football field with technical crews from Armstrong Cable.
It's the first time WCN has televised a game live from another PAC school and it's all possible with the help of Armstrong Cable.
Since Armstrong took over New Wilmgton's cable system, the company has partnered with WCN to expand live programming opportunties.
Successful coverage of high school sports and events from Ellwood City in the past year has fostered this new history making effort from Grove City.
"We truly are a cable network now as our programs are featured on both Comcast in Lawrence County and on Armstrong Cable in Lawrence, Mercer and Butler counties," Westminster Communications Studies, Theater & Art Department Chair David Barner. "It's exciting to be able to broadcast the game live from Grove City and Armstrong's putting it on throughout the region."
WCN carries the game live on Titan Radio and www.titanradio.net as well.
Live television coverage from Grove City begins Saturday afternoon with the game kick off at 1 p.m. from Robert E. Thorn Field.
